• Home
  • History
  • Annotate
  • Raw
  • Download
  • only in /netgear-R7800-V1.0.2.28/target/linux/ramips/files/drivers/usb/dwc_otg/

Lines Matching refs:dev_if

102 	int num_in_eps = GET_CORE_IF(pcd)->dev_if->num_in_eps;
121 int num_out_eps = GET_CORE_IF(pcd)->dev_if->num_out_eps;
332 core_if->dev_if->dev_global_regs;
431 ep_regs = core_if->dev_if->in_ep_regs[epnum];
480 dwc_otg_dev_if_t* dev_if = core_if->dev_if;
491 ep_regs = core_if->dev_if->in_ep_regs[epnum];
503 txstatus.d32 = dwc_read_reg32(&dev_if->in_ep_regs[epnum]->dtxfsts);
518 txstatus.d32 = dwc_read_reg32(&dev_if->in_ep_regs[epnum]->dtxfsts);
522 DWC_DEBUGPL(DBG_PCDV, "b4 dtxfsts[%d]=0x%08x\n",epnum,dwc_read_reg32(&dev_if->in_ep_regs[epnum]->dtxfsts));
540 num_in_eps = GET_CORE_IF(pcd)->dev_if->num_in_eps;
541 num_out_eps = GET_CORE_IF(pcd)->dev_if->num_out_eps;
646 dwc_otg_dev_if_t *dev_if = core_if->dev_if;
653 dwc_read_reg32(&dev_if->out_ep_regs[0]->doepctl));
664 dwc_write_reg32(&dev_if->out_ep_regs[0]->doeptsiz,
668 dwc_write_reg32(&dev_if->out_ep_regs[0]->doepdma,
671 dev_if->setup_desc_index = (dev_if->setup_desc_index + 1) & 1;
672 dma_desc = dev_if->setup_desc_addr[dev_if->setup_desc_index];
683 dwc_write_reg32(&dev_if->out_ep_regs[0]->doepdma, dev_if->dma_setup_desc_addr[dev_if->setup_desc_index]);
688 dwc_write_reg32(&dev_if->out_ep_regs[0]->doeptsiz,
695 dwc_write_reg32(&dev_if->out_ep_regs[0]->doepctl, doepctl.d32);
699 dwc_read_reg32(&dev_if->out_ep_regs[0]->doepctl));
701 dwc_read_reg32(&dev_if->in_ep_regs[0]->diepctl));
732 dwc_otg_dev_if_t *dev_if = core_if->dev_if;
764 dwc_modify_reg32(&core_if->dev_if->dev_global_regs->dctl,
769 for (i=0; i <= dev_if->num_out_eps; i++)
771 dwc_write_reg32(&dev_if->out_ep_regs[i]->doepctl,
784 dwc_write_reg32(&dev_if->dev_global_regs->deachintmsk, daintmsk.d32);
803 dwc_write_reg32(&dev_if->dev_global_regs->doepeachintmsk[0], doepmsk.d32);
819 dwc_write_reg32(&dev_if->dev_global_regs->diepeachintmsk[0], diepmsk.d32);
823 dwc_write_reg32(&dev_if->dev_global_regs->daintmsk, daintmsk.d32);
839 dwc_write_reg32(&dev_if->dev_global_regs->doepmsk, doepmsk.d32);
853 dwc_write_reg32(&dev_if->dev_global_regs->diepmsk, diepmsk.d32);
857 dcfg.d32 = dwc_read_reg32(&dev_if->dev_global_regs->dcfg);
859 dwc_write_reg32(&dev_if->dev_global_regs->dcfg, dcfg.d32);
882 dsts.d32 = dwc_read_reg32(&core_if->dev_if->dev_global_regs->dsts);
1221 dctl.d32 = dwc_read_reg32(&core_if->dev_if->dev_global_regs->dctl);
1243 dwc_write_reg32(&core_if->dev_if->dev_global_regs->dctl, dctl.d32);
1445 dwc_otg_dev_if_t *dev_if = GET_CORE_IF(pcd)->dev_if;
1455 dwc_modify_reg32(&dev_if->dev_global_regs->dcfg, 0, dcfg.d32);
1513 dwc_otg_dev_if_t *dev_if = core_if->dev_if;
1525 doeptsize0.d32 = dwc_read_reg32(&dev_if->out_ep_regs[0]->doeptsiz);
1602 dwc_otg_dev_if_t *dev_if = core_if->dev_if;
1604 dev_if->in_ep_regs[ep->dwc_ep.num];
1607 dev_if->out_ep_regs[ep->dwc_ep.num];
1646 desc_sts.d32 = readl(dev_if->in_desc_addr);
1705 dwc_otg_dev_if_t *dev_if = core_if->dev_if;
1707 dev_if->in_ep_regs[ep->dwc_ep.num];
1837 dev_if->out_ep_regs[ep->dwc_ep.num];
1984 addr = &GET_CORE_IF(pcd)->dev_if->out_ep_regs[dwc_ep->num]->doepctl;
1987 addr = &GET_CORE_IF(pcd)->dev_if->in_ep_regs[dwc_ep->num]->diepctl;
2013 deptsiz.d32 = dwc_read_reg32(&core_if->dev_if->in_ep_regs[ep->num]->dieptsiz);
2016 deptsiz.d32 = dwc_read_reg32(&core_if->dev_if->out_ep_regs[ep->num]->doeptsiz);
2185 addr = &core_if->dev_if->out_ep_regs[dwc_ep->num]->doepctl;
2188 addr = &core_if->dev_if->in_ep_regs[dwc_ep->num]->diepctl;
2309 deptsiz.d32 = dwc_read_reg32(&core_if->dev_if->out_ep_regs[dwc_ep->num]->doeptsiz);
2329 dwc_write_reg32(&core_if->dev_if->out_ep_regs[dwc_ep->num]->doeptsiz, deptsiz.d32);
2338 dwc_write_reg32(&core_if->dev_if->out_ep_regs[dwc_ep->num]->doepdma, dma_addr);
2345 dwc_modify_reg32(&core_if->dev_if->out_ep_regs[dwc_ep->num]->doepctl,
2380 deptsiz.d32 = dwc_read_reg32(&core_if->dev_if->in_ep_regs[ep->num]->dieptsiz);
2382 deptsiz.d32 = dwc_read_reg32(&core_if->dev_if->out_ep_regs[ep->num]->doeptsiz);
2539 deptsiz.d32 = dwc_read_reg32(&core_if->dev_if->in_ep_regs[0]->dieptsiz);
2543 desc_sts.d32 = readl(core_if->dev_if->in_desc_addr);
2572 deptsiz.d32 = dwc_read_reg32(&core_if->dev_if->out_ep_regs[0]->doeptsiz);
2576 desc_sts.d32 = readl(core_if->dev_if->out_desc_addr);
2629 dwc_otg_dev_if_t *dev_if;
2642 dev_if = core_if->dev_if;
2644 dieptsiz.d32 = dwc_read_reg32(&dev_if->in_ep_regs[epnum]->dieptsiz);
2690 dwc_otg_dev_if_t *dev_if = core_if->dev_if;
2705 dwc_read_reg32(&dev_if->in_ep_regs[epnum]->diepctl));
2706 dieptsiz.d32 = dwc_read_reg32(&dev_if->in_ep_regs[epnum]->dieptsiz);
2718 dwc_modify_reg32(&dev_if->dev_global_regs->dctl,
2743 dwc_otg_dev_if_t *dev_if = core_if->dev_if;
2773 dwc_modify_reg32(&dev_if->dev_global_regs->dctl,
2779 dieptsiz.d32 = dwc_read_reg32(&dev_if->in_ep_regs[num]->dieptsiz);
2792 dwc_modify_reg32(&dev_if->in_ep_regs[num]->diepctl, diepctl.d32, diepctl.d32);
2813 dwc_modify_reg32(&core_if->dev_if->dev_global_regs->diepeachintmsk[epnum],
2816 dwc_modify_reg32(&core_if->dev_if->dev_global_regs->diepmsk,
2838 dwc_modify_reg32(&core_if->dev_if->dev_global_regs->doepeachintmsk[epnum],
2841 dwc_modify_reg32(&core_if->dev_if->dev_global_regs->doepmsk,
2863 dwc_modify_reg32(&core_if->dev_if->dev_global_regs->doepeachintmsk[epnum],
2866 dwc_modify_reg32(&core_if->dev_if->dev_global_regs->doepmsk,
2888 dwc_modify_reg32(&core_if->dev_if->dev_global_regs->doepeachintmsk[epnum],
2891 dwc_modify_reg32(&core_if->dev_if->dev_global_regs->doepmsk,
2920 dwc_write_reg32(&__core_if->dev_if->in_ep_regs[__epnum]->diepint, \
2925 dwc_otg_dev_if_t *dev_if = core_if->dev_if;
2950 depctl.d32 = dwc_read_reg32(&dev_if->in_ep_regs[epnum]->diepctl);
2951 empty_msk = dwc_read_reg32(&dev_if->dev_global_regs->dtknqr4_fifoemptymsk);
2978 dwc_modify_reg32(&core_if->dev_if->dev_global_regs->dtknqr4_fifoemptymsk,
3030 dwc_modify_reg32(&dev_if->dev_global_regs->diepeachintmsk[epnum],
3033 dwc_modify_reg32(&dev_if->dev_global_regs->diepmsk, diepmsk.d32, 0);
3040 depctl.d32 = dwc_read_reg32(&dev_if->in_ep_regs[epnum]->diepctl);
3047 dwc_write_reg32(&dev_if->in_ep_regs[epnum]->diepctl, depctl.d32);
3064 dwc_modify_reg32(&dev_if->in_ep_regs[epnum]->diepctl, depctl.d32, depctl.d32);
3095 dctl.d32 = dwc_read_reg32(&dev_if->dev_global_regs->dctl);
3102 dwc_modify_reg32(&dev_if->in_ep_regs[epnum]->diepctl, depctl.d32, depctl.d32);
3144 dwc_write_reg32(&__core_if->dev_if->out_ep_regs[__epnum]->doepint, \
3149 dwc_otg_dev_if_t *dev_if = core_if->dev_if;
3196 dwc_write_reg32(&core_if->dev_if->out_ep_regs[epnum]->doepint,
3220 DWC_DEBUGPL(DBG_PCD,"EP DMA REG %d \n", core_if->dev_if->out_ep_regs[epnum]->doepdma);
3250 dctl.d32 = dwc_read_reg32(&dev_if->dev_global_regs->dctl);
3257 dwc_modify_reg32(&dev_if->out_ep_regs[epnum]->doepctl, doepctl.d32, doepctl.d32);
3321 dwc_otg_dev_if_t *dev_if;
3328 dev_if = GET_CORE_IF(pcd)->dev_if;
3330 for(i = 1; i <= dev_if->num_in_eps; ++i) {
3335 deptsiz.d32 = dwc_read_reg32(&dev_if->in_ep_regs[i]->dieptsiz);
3336 depctl.d32 = dwc_read_reg32(&dev_if->in_ep_regs[i]->diepctl);
3354 dsts.d32 = dwc_read_reg32(&GET_CORE_IF(pcd)->dev_if->dev_global_regs->dsts);
3402 dwc_otg_dev_if_t *dev_if;
3409 dev_if = GET_CORE_IF(pcd)->dev_if;
3411 for(i = 1; i <= dev_if->num_out_eps; ++i) {
3416 deptsiz.d32 = dwc_read_reg32(&dev_if->out_ep_regs[i]->doeptsiz);
3417 depctl.d32 = dwc_read_reg32(&dev_if->out_ep_regs[i]->doepctl);
3435 dsts.d32 = dwc_read_reg32(&GET_CORE_IF(pcd)->dev_if->dev_global_regs->dsts);
3470 dwc_otg_dev_if_t *dev_if = GET_CORE_IF(pcd)->dev_if;
3483 for (i=0; i <= dev_if->num_in_eps; i++)
3485 diepctl_rd.d32 = dwc_read_reg32(&dev_if->in_ep_regs[i]->diepctl);
3487 dwc_write_reg32(&dev_if->in_ep_regs[i]->diepctl,